Napoleon Dynamite (TV series)
Napoleon Dynamite is an American animated sitcom. It aired from January 15 to March 4, 2012 on Fox's "Animation Domination" block. It is based on the movie of the same name. It was a mid-season replacement for Allen Gregory.[1]
